Municipal Beach of Alexandroupolis
The Municipal Beach of Alexandroupolis (former "EOT Plaza") extends in the coastal zone of the city, west of the port. It is the most popular choice for residents and visitors, as it is a few meters from the urban fabric and many people approach it on foot. It is very organized, with infrastructure for the service of bathers in terms of catering, equipment and water sports.
The strip of about one kilometre that borders the Thracian Sea in front of the town is awarded every year with a Blue Flag for the quality of its waters and infrastructure, while the rest of the beach to the west ("Delphini"), which extends to "Kokkina Vrachia", reaches almost two kilometres of continuous coastline and can accommodate a large number of visitors while remaining comfortable for all. The beach is accessible to people with disabilities.
The light-coloured sand, which also covers the shallow, in the first few metres, bottom, is mainly 'free' for swimming with personal equipment. Visitors who wish to do so will find umbrellas, sunbeds, showers, mini-markets, toilets and changing rooms at the relevant service points. Also, there are restaurants for those who want to stay in the sea breeze after their swim and have lunch with a view of the endless blue.
